The street in brief

Sales on Black Bourn Avenue are mostly terraced houses. The median sale price is £362,500, about 4% above the typical IP30 sale. On floor area that works out near £3,318 per square metre, in line with the district's £3,316.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across IP30 prices have been easing over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 6 sales across 6 homes since 2024 — the street turns over frequently.

Black Bourn Avenue's £362,500 median sits about 4% above IP30's £350,000; on floor space it runs £3,318/m² against the district's £3,316/m².

Street and IP30 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
